Features at a Glance

Key features include: powerful engine, adjustable cutting height, easy-start mechanism, and a robust steel deck.

FeatureDescription
EnginePowerful 190cc engine for efficient cutting
Cutting Height Adjustment7-position height adjustment for customized cutting
Deck MaterialDurable steel deck for long-lasting performance
Start MechanismEasy pull-start system for quick operation
Grass BagLarge capacity grass bag for less frequent emptying

Safety Information

Always wear appropriate safety gear when operating the lawn mower. Ensure the area is clear of debris before mowing.

  1. Read the manual thoroughly before use.
  2. Keep hands and feet away from the cutting blade.
  3. Do not operate in wet conditions.
  4. Ensure all safety features are functional before use.

Operation Instructions

To operate the Snapper 2690667, follow these steps:

  1. Check fuel and oil levels before starting.
  2. Adjust the cutting height as needed.
  3. Start the engine using the pull-start mechanism.
  4. Begin mowing in a straight line, overlapping each pass.

CAUTION! Do not mow over obstacles and ensure the area is clear.

Maintenance

Regular maintenance is essential for optimal performance. Follow these guidelines:

  1. Check and change the oil regularly.
  2. Sharpen the blade at least once a season.
  3. Clean the deck after each use.
  4. Inspect and replace air filters as needed.

Troubleshooting

SymptomPossible CauseCorrective Action
Engine won't startNo fuel or oilCheck fuel and oil levels; refill if necessary.
Uneven cuttingBlade dull or damagedSharpen or replace the blade.
Excessive vibrationLoose partsTighten all screws and bolts.
Grass not baggingClogged chuteClear any debris from the grass chute.
